Shared lab access (Floor 4): Our team at Quillstone Analytics shares the materials lab with the Ferrow instrumentation group next door. On your first day, sign the shared-equipment agreement at the lab bench nearest the entrance and add your name to the whiteboard rota. Ferrow colleagues have priority on the spectrometers before noon; we hold afternoons. Keep the connecting door closed at all times — it is alarmed after hours. Until your badge is provisioned for the lab zone, enter using the code below.

badge for hahog-kajop: bdg-OOCJJ-0

Account recovery for the Farevane rules engine (shipping-fee plugins): if your plugin signing account is locked, submit a recovery request through the Farevane developer console and wait for the ticket to clear review. You will then be prompted to confirm ownership with your recovery passphrase, which for this sandbox account is shown below.

vault phrase of kahog-yahif = queneth-istion-pelael-ulador

## Onboarding: Flaky Integration Tests — Tollbridge Payments

For the weekly sync: the Tollbridge payments service has ~6 flaky integration tests, all in the settlement suite. Root cause is a shared sandbox ledger that isn't reset between runs. Workaround: retag with `@serial` until the fixture rewrite lands. Don't mute them — they've caught two real race conditions. New folks: the sandbox vault needs unlocking on first run, using the recovery passphrase provided below.

vault phrase of fawip-kawef = istix-frador

## Further reading

If you're cutting a release that touches the tile cache (Slatewing), skim these first. The cache layer sits between the renderer and storage, and eviction behaviour changed significantly in v4 — stale-tile bugs almost always trace back to a missed version bump in the cache key. Invalidation rules, key format, and the rollout checklist are all documented on the page below.

wiki page, kahog-hahig: https://vault.zemvargrid.internal/display/deploy/repo/settings/merge_requests/job/settings/6f3b933774dbc5320a4daa18